Etymology edit

Probably sound-symbolic, compare *lat'ikka.

Noun edit

*ludëk[1]

  1. (flat) parasitic insect/worm

Inflection edit

Descendants edit

  • Finnish: lude (bedbug)
  • Ludian: lude (bedbug)
  • Veps: ludeg (bedbug)
  • Võro: lutõq (liver fluke)
